11 FAQs Before Signing Up.

By| Rachel Barrett

Account Manager at The Production People

Rachel Barrett

The Production People are 17 years in business this year and I have been lucky enough to have spent the last number of years with the team getting to know the ins and outs of our niche market and the staffing needs within it.

Our team specialise in staffing solutions for the Broadcast, Media & Audio-Visual sectors, here in Ireland. Today, I wanted to help our current and future candidates to gain a better understanding of what it is that we do and how we might be able to help them find work in the future.

Q1: What type of work do you offer?

A: We provide temporary, part-time and freelance work for our candidates. However, we have also provided some seasonal and full-time opportunities.

Q2: What clients do you work with?

A: Some of the clients which we provide staff for include RTE, BBCNI, Eir Sport, Facebook, Google, LinkedIn, Kite Entertainment & Cogs & Marvel to name a few. Our client list is constantly expanding and growing in all areas of Broadcasting, Events & Film Production. 

Q3: What locations do you provide staff in?

A: We provide staff across the entire island of Ireland. The majority of our staffing requirements are based in the Dublin area but some other locations include Belfast, Wicklow & Limerick.

Q4: Is there a fee to sign-up?

A: No – We do not have a sign-up fee, sign-up is completely free.

Q5: Do I need to have qualifications or field experience to sign-up? 

A: Yes – Our clients expect a certain level of professionalism and knowledge from the candidates which we place with them. We do provide entry-level opportunities, however, we encourage candidates who have completed studies relating to the industry or who have practical experience to apply. 

Q6: What do I need to sign-up? 

A: You will need a CV, Resume or Credit List to sign up. Additional information which is useful for us to have included; a cover letter, portfolio, show-reel or demo-reel and links to your online platforms such as your website/Instagram/LinkedIn.

Q7: What happens after I sign-up?

A: After you sign-up we carry out a screening process with all of our candidates. Everyone is not automatically added to the database, firstly we need to verify that you have the correct aptitude and attitude to be considered for work with our clients. We review the submitted documents and will invite you in for a meet & greet which will be used to delve deeper into your experience, motivations and interests. After a successful meet & greet you will be added to our database and considered for suitable work.

 

Q8: Do you actively promote specific candidates to clients to try and secure their work?

A: We are always trying to find the right person for the jobs that come into us but that will always stem from what the client needs. We do not operate as an agent for the candidates but rather as a staffing resource for the clients. We always want to provide great opportunities for our candidates however it completely depends on what our clients are currently in need of. 

Q9: How does the booking process work?

A: When a client sends us a job spec we will carry out an availability check with all suitable candidates. Once we have determined who is available and interested we will send a package of our suggestions to the client for review. The client may decide to shortlist and interview candidates or else they will select one person from the group. Sometimes our clients will ask us to select someone ourselves for the placement which makes the process move a little faster. Booking time frames can vary from 24 hours to a week to a couple of months depending on the type of work and the length of the contract.

Q10: How much work will I get?

A: It’s impossible to predict how much work anyone who is added to the database will be booked for. It depends on what the client is looking for, your suitability for their project and your availability. We cannot guarantee that you will secure work with us but we will always put you forward for jobs you are suitable for.

Q11: How do I get paid, and who pays me?

A: For the majority of our temporary and freelance staff, payments are made fortnightly and are done by our accounts team at The Production People. PAYE, Sole Trader & Limited Company Contractors are all paid via The Production People. In the case that you have been placed in a more permanent role, you may be taken on and paid by the client which you have been placed with.
